Africa’s role in wildlife trafficking
Africa plays a central role in wildlife trafficking routes and networks due to its rich biodiversity and strategically located transit points. The continent serves both as a source region and a transit hub for illegal wildlife products.
Many species targeted in Africa include elephants, rhinoceroses, pangolins, and various big cats. These animals are highly valued for their ivory, horn, scales, and skins, which fuel international black markets. The illicit trade is often driven by demand in Asia, Europe, and North America.
Trafficking routes frequently pass through key geographic regions, such as Central and East Africa, where porous borders and limited enforcement facilitate illegal activities. Africa’s prominent overland corridors connect source countries to maritime and air transit points, complicating enforcement efforts.
Disrupting these networks remains challenging due to inadequate surveillance, corruption, and community dependence on illegal activities. Effective law enforcement strategies must address these structural issues to combat wildlife trafficking routes and networks effectively.
Key species targeted in Africa
In Africa, certain species are particularly targeted in wildlife trafficking networks due to their high economic value and scarcity. Iconic species such as elephants, rhinos, and pangolins are among the most frequently trafficked, driven by demand for their body parts in traditional medicine, luxury goods, and collectibles. Elephants are primarily targeted for their ivory tusks, which demand high prices on international markets. Rhinos are sought after for their horns, often trafficked to Asia for use in traditional medicines and as status symbols. Pangolins, the most heavily trafficked mammals globally, are prized for their scales and meat, mainly consumed in Asian markets.
Additionally, certain primates and big cats are also targeted within Africa. Primates are trafficked for the illegal pet trade and sometimes for bushmeat. Big cats, such as leopards and lions, are targeted for trophies and their skins. The targeting of these species significantly impacts biodiversity and ecological balance. Overland routes through Africa, Asia, and Europe
Overland routes through Africa, Asia, and Europe serve as vital pathways for wildlife trafficking networks, enabling the movement of illicit goods across vast regions. These routes often traverse multiple borders, complicating enforcement efforts and increasing the risk of interception. Traffickers exploit porous borders, weak governance, and inadequate border controls to facilitate the transfer of protected species, such as elephants, rhinoceroses, and pangolins.
In Africa, extensive overland routes connect wildlife-rich areas to transit hubs and export points. The Sahel and Central African corridors are frequently used to transport ivory, bushmeat, and live animals toward North Africa and the Middle East. Asia’s overland transit involves routes through China, Southeast Asia, and Central Asia, often linking source countries to destination markets in Southeast Asia and beyond. European routes frequently connect North African countries through the Mediterranean, utilizing land corridors to smuggle wildlife into European markets.
These overland trafficking routes are characterized by the use of concealed vehicles, bribed officials, and well-organized networks that coordinate logistics over long distances. Techniques and Methods Used by Wildlife Criminals
Wildlife criminals employ a variety of sophisticated techniques and methods to facilitate illegal trafficking within complex networks. These methods often exploit vulnerabilities in customs, transportation, and border security systems to evade detection.
One common strategy is the use of false documentation or forged permits to conceal illicit wildlife cargo. Criminals often manipulate legal paperwork, making shipments appear legitimate, thereby bypassing customs checks and inspection procedures.
Transport routes are deliberately chosen for their accessibility and low enforcement presence. Overland corridors through remote regions, maritime paths along less-policed coastal areas, and congested air transit hubs enable traffickers to shift their operations swiftly and discreetly.
Traffickers frequently utilize concealed containers or hidden compartments within vehicles and cargo. These covert spaces are meticulously designed to hide wildlife products from canine narcotics and customs inspections, increasing the likelihood of successful transit.
Technology plays a significant role, with criminals sometimes employing encrypted communication channels, drones, or digital currencies. These methods enhance operational security and reduce the risk of interception by law enforcement, making disrupting wildlife trafficking networks increasingly complex.
Roles and Participation within Trafficking Networks
Roles and participation within wildlife trafficking networks are diverse and interconnected, involving various actors operating at different levels of the illegal trade. These actors include organizers, transporters, financiers, and corrupt officials, each contributing uniquely to the network’s functionality.
Organizers oversee and coordinate trafficking operations, often establishing hierarchies that facilitate large-scale movements of wildlife. Transporters execute the physical movement along established routes, whether overland, maritime, or air, utilizing covert methods to evade detection. Financiers provide the necessary funds, sometimes linked to broader illicit economies, enabling sustained operations and expanding trafficking capacities.
Corrupt officials and local community members may also participate, offering services such as falsifying documents, providing safe passage, or turning a blind eye in exchange for financial gain. Their involvement often undermines enforcement efforts and complicates disruption strategies.
